While we wait for our two cars to ready for the road, this week's facts focuses on wait time that goes along with importing a car to the east coast! When shipping a vehicle from Japan to the East coast of the US, it takes roughly a month on the water (25-30 days). Most of the time, the vessel will travel across the Pacific, down the West coast, through the Panama Canal (this is where most, if any, delays happen), and on up the East coast! It's not every day that a vehicle-transporting vessel leaves Japan heading toward the US. Because of this, it usually takes 2-3 weeks between purchasing a vehicle in Japan and finally getting it on a ship.
